Holger Rune didn’t have to play his Round of 16 at the Rolex Monte-Carlo Masters but the Danish teen nonetheless got his steps in with a little help from Olympic sprinter Usain Bolt.

Rune and Bolt linked up at a Replay Jeans event on Thursday after the No. 6 seed advanced into his second Masters 1000 quarterfinal via walkover against Matteo Berrettini.

“How cool is this,” tweeted Rune, who made his Top 10 debut last fall after winning the Rolex Paris Masters over Novak Djokovic. “An honor to meet you.”

An eight-time Olympic gold medalist, Bolt enjoyed a tennis-filled day in Monte Carlo, watching a thrilling clash between Jannik Sinner and Hubert Hurkacz, making a brief cameo during the three-setter when he speedily caught a stray ball from the former Miami Open champion.
